1.Simultaneous Determination of 14 Components in Qingfei Yihuo Tablets by HPLC
Wei' ; er XU ; Xiuchun FAN ; Tingshun LUO ; Mingjin MIAO ; Kun DONG ; Huaijing YANG
Chinese Journal of Modern Applied Pharmacy 2024;41(8):1084-1090
OBJECTIVE
To establish a high-performance liquid chromatography method for the simultaneous determination of 14 components including geniposide, mangiferin, baicalin, berberine hydrochloride, wogonoside, baicalein, aloe-emodin, rhein, wogonin, emodin, praeruptorin A, chrysophanol, physcion and praeruptorin B in Qingfei Yihuo tablets.
METHODS
Titank C18 (250 mm×4.6 mm, 5 μm) column was used; 0.1% phosphoric acid solution(A)-acetonitrile(B) was used as the mobile phase with gradient elution; detection wavelengths: geniposide at 238 nm, aloe-emodin, rhein, emodin, chrysophanol, physcion and mangiferin at 254 nm, berberine hydrochloride at 265 nm, baicalin, wogonoside, baicalein, and wogonin at 280 nm, praeruptorin A and praeruptorin B at 321 nm. The flow rate was 1.0 mL·min−1 and the column temperature was 35 ℃; the injection volume was 10 μL.
RESULTS
The linear ranges of geniposide, mangiferin, baicalin, berberine hydrochloride, wogonoside, baicalein,aloe-emodin, rhein, wogonin, emodin, praeruptorin A, chrysophanol, physcion and, praeruptorin B were 4.96−223.17, 0.84−42.22, 18.76−938.16, 4.46−223.17, 4.86−243.10, 1.59−79.32, 0.76−38.17, 1.03−51.49, 1.59−79.40, 1.21−60.72, 1.80−90.06, 0.91−45.48, 1.04−51.83 and 0.86−43.23 μg·mL−1, with r all ≥ 0.999 9. The RSDs of instrument precision, stability and reproducibility tests were <3%, and the average recoveries in sample(n=6) were >90%, with the RSDs <3%.
CONCLUSION
The method is simple and reproducible and can provide a scientific basis for improving the quality standard of Qingfei Yihuo tablets.
2.Analysis of current status and influencing factors of barriers to phase II cardiac rehabilitation in patients after coronary artery bypass graft surgery
Saisha LI ; Qian LI ; Xiuchun YANG ; Qi LI ; Yongqing SHEN ; Yijun ZONG
Chinese Journal of Practical Nursing 2024;40(10):765-771
Objective:To explore the current status of barriers to participation in phaseⅡcoronary artery bypass grafting (CABG) patients and the factors influencing them, and to provide new ideas for reducing barriers to participation in rehabilitation and improving the participation rate in cardiac rehabilitation.Methods:For this study, a cross-sectional survey research method was utilized. The study included 334 patients who underwent CABG and were admitted to the Second Hospital of Hebei Medical University between June 2022 and May 2023. These patients were selected using the convenience sampling method. A General Information Questionnaire, the Cardiac Rehabilitation Barriers Scale (CRBS-C/M), and a Questionnaire on the Knowledge of Information Related to Cardiac Rehabilitation were used to conduct the survey. Multiple linear regression was used to analyze the independent influencing factors on barriers to participation in phase Ⅱ cardiac rehabilitation in post-CABG patients.Results:Out of 334 patients, 248 were males and 86 were females with age (54.74 ± 7.61) years old. The total average score of CRBS-C/M in patients after CABG surgery was 3.20 ± 0.43, with the highest external logistic factors score of 3.42 ± 0.58. The knowledge status score of information related to cardiac rehabilitation was 42.11 ± 7.94. Multiple linear regression analysis revealed that the following factors independently influenced post-CABG patients′ barriers to participating in phaseⅡcardiac rehabilitation: marital status, whether or not they had completed phase I cardiac rehabilitation,number of other comorbidities, knowledge of cardiac rehabilitation information. All of these differences were statistically significant ( t values were -4.87-3.35, all P<0.05). Conclusions:The barriers to participation in phase Ⅱ cardiac rehabilitation in post-CABG patients are at an intermediate to high level, and healthcare professionals should emphasize the assessment of barrier factors in these patients, and target the development and implementation of phase Ⅱ cardiac rehabilitation in terms of the influencing factors.
3.Clinical effect analysis of respiratory trainer in patients with acute exacerbation of COPD undergoing non-invasive mechanical ventilation
Yaqiong QIN ; Xiuchun JIANG ; Xingqiang ZHOU ; Hua YANG ; Wei XIANG ; Ni YANG ; Yali XIE
Chongqing Medicine 2024;53(18):2755-2760
Objective To investigate the clinical effect of respiratory trainer in the patients with acute exacerbation of chronic obstructive pulmonary disease (COPD) undergoing non-invasive positive pressure ven-tilation.Methods A total of 85 patients with COPD undergoing non-invasive positive pressure ventilation ad-mitted and treated in the Affiliated Minda Hospital of Hubei Nationalities University during 2019-2023 were selected as the study subjects and divided into the experiment group and the control group through random number table method.The control group adopted the symptomatic and supportive treatment such as routine non-invasive positive pressure ventilation,anti-infection,preparation aspiration for spasmolysis and eliminating phlegm,while on the base of the control group,the experiment group adopted respiratory trainer (K5) for re-spiratory training each once in the morning and at night.The differences in the related indexes were compared between the two groups.Results The percentage of forced expiratory volume in the first second (FEV1%),forced expiratory volume in 1 second/forced lung capacity (FEV1/FVC),COPD assessment test (CAT) score,modified Medical Research Council Dyspnea Scale (mMRC) score,6-min walking distance (6MWD),SGRQ score,maximum inspiratory pressure (MIP),maximum expiratory pressure (MEP),partial pressure of carbon dioxide (PaCO2) and PaO2 on 3,7 d after treatment in both groups had statistically significant differ-ence compared with before treatment (P<0.05),and the improvement of the above indicators in the experi-ment group was more significant compared with the control group (P<0.05).Conclusion Respiratory train-er could improve the clinical effect and pulmonary ventilation function in the patients with acute exacerbation of COPD undergoing non-invasive positive pressure ventilation.
4.Extracellular volume fraction based on CT for predicting macrotrabecular-massive hepatocellular carcinoma
Jiale HANG ; Wenjian WANG ; Xin YANG ; Xiuchun TIAN ; Jianxiong FU ; Jun SUN ; Jing YE ; Xianfu LUO
Chinese Journal of Interventional Imaging and Therapy 2024;21(7):431-435
Objective To investigate the value of extracellular volume fraction(ECV)based on CT for predicting macrotrabecular-massive hepatocellular carcinoma(MTM-HCC).Methods Data of 23 MTM-HCC(MTM-HCC group)and 56 non-MTM-HCC(nMTM-HCC group)patients were retrospectively analyzed,and CT manifestations were compared between groups.CT values of abdominal aorta(P-CTabdominal aorta,E-CTabdominal aorta),tumors(P-CTtumor,E-CTtumor)and non-tumor liver parenchyma(P-CTliver,E-CTliver)in plain phase(P)and enhancement equilibrium phase(E)CT were measured,then ECV of tumors and liver parenchyma were calculated,and ECV-related parameters were compared between groups.Receiver operating characteristic curves were drawn,and area under the curve(AUC)was calculated to evaluate the predictive efficacy of ECV-related parameters for predicting MTM-HCC.Results No significant difference of CT manifestations was found between groups(all P>0.05).E-CTtumor,Δltumor(absolute enhancement CT value of the tumor area)and ECVtumor in MTM-HCC group were all lower than those in nMTM-HCC group(all P<0.01).The AUC of E-CTtumor,Δtumor and ECVtumor for predicting MTM-HCC was 0.74,0.77 and 0.87,respectively,and the AUC of ECVtumor was higher than that of E-CTtumor and Δtumor(Z=2.271,2.557,P=0.023,0.011).Conclusion ECV based on CT could be used to effectively predict MTM-HCC.
5.Construction of core literacy training system based on Miller pyramid theory for nurses working in hemorrhage centers
Bifang ZHOU ; Xiuchun YANG ; Wei MO ; Zhouming SHEN ; Jingjing FU
Journal of Interventional Radiology 2024;33(6):664-673
Objective To construct a scientific and practical core literacy training system for nurses working in bleeding centers so as to provide reference for the training and curriculum design of nurses working in bleeding centers.Methods A computerized retrieval of academic papers concerning the core literacy training system for nurses working in bleeding centers from the databases of PubMed,Web of Science,China Biomedical Literature Service(CBM),China Knowledge Network(CNKI),Wanfang and other databases was conducted.Combined with the results of interviews with patients,family members and medical staff,and through organizing the group discussion,a training system for nurses working in bleeding centers was preliminary formulated.Finally,the Delphi method was used to make two rounds of inquiries to 21 experts from 12 provinces,and a three-level index system was determined.Results The first round of expert inquiry questionnaires effectively collected 21/21 consultation letters,and the second round of expert inquiry questionnaires effectively collected 19/21 consultation letters.The expert consultation and judgment coefficient of the core literacy training system for nurses working in bleeding centers was 0.99,the authority coefficient was 0.89;the Miller pyramid theory expert consultation and judgment coefficient was 0.72,the authority coefficient is 0.85,and the familiarity level was 0.80.Finally,the training system for bleeding center nurses covered four levels,including theory,application,skills and practical performance ability,and consisted of three parts,including training content,training management,and exam assessment.The training content included 22 first-level indicators,96 second-level indicators and 78 third-level indicators;the training management included 4 first-level indicators,8 second-level indicators and 12 third-level indicators;and the exam assessment included 5 first-level indicators and 16 second-level indicators.Conclusion The Miller pyramid theory-based core literacy training system for nurses working in hemorrhage centers fully adopts the expert opinions and suggestions,and it carries a high degree of credibility,therefore,it can provide reference for the training of the nurses working in bleeding centers.(J Intervent Radiol,2024,33:664-673)
6.Expert consensus on emergency interventional nursing for traumatic aortic injury
Emergency Medicine Branch Hemorrhage Group of Chinese Medical Association ; Hemorrhage Professional Committee of Chinese Research Hospital Association ; Chinese Hemorrhage Center Alliance ; Hua XIANG ; Xiuchun YANG
Journal of Interventional Radiology 2024;33(11):1162-1169
Clinically,the mortality of blunt traumatic aortic injury(BTAI)is high.Due to its less trauma,fewer complications and rapid recovery,the endovascular aortic repair has become the preferred treatment for BTAI.In the effective treatment process of BTAI,professional and efficient emergency interventional nursing care plays an important role.This consensus aims to make a detailed description of the clinical diagnosis and treatment of BTAI,focusing on the etiology and clinical manifestations,in-hospital and out-hospital emergency nursing assessment(including the identification of early shock)and resuscitation,emergency management,key points of emergency interventional care,early rehabilitation,and continuous care after discharge,in addition,to construct and to optimize the managing process of emergency interventional care,so as to provide useful guidance and reference basis for the clinical emergency care practice for BTAI.
7.Impact of molecular subtypes on prognosis of postoperative patients with invasive breast cancer
Dechuang JIAO ; Jiujun ZHU ; Xuhui GUO ; Yue YANG ; Hao DAI ; Yajie ZHAO ; Lianfang LI ; Chengzheng WANG ; Zhenduo LU ; Xiuchun CHEN ; Zhenzhen LIU
Chinese Journal of General Surgery 2022;37(8):573-578
Objective:To investigate the prognostic value of molecular subtypes in patients with resected invasive breast cancer.Methods:Between 2015 and 2018 7 869 patients with invasive breast cancer after undergoing surgery were included in this analysis. Breast cancer was classified into four subtypes according to the status of hormone receptor (HR) and HER2: HR+/HER2-, HR+/HER2+, HR-/HER2+, and HR-/HER2-. Kaplan-Meier curves and COX regression were used to compare disease-free survival (DFS) and overall survival (OS) among different subtypes.Results:The 5-year DFS and OS were 86.30% and 94.29%, respectively. Proportions of HR+/HER2-、HR+/HER2+、HR-/HER2+ and HR-/HER2- were 52.9%、17.5%、14.1%和15.5%, respectively. The 5-year DFS of HR+/HER2- subtype (88.12%) was higher than HR+/HER2+ (84.67%, P=0.026), HR-/HER2+ (84.19%, P<0.001) and HR-/HER2- (83.70%, P<0.001). The 5-year OS of HR+/HER2- (95.38%) was not different from HR+/HER2+ (95.17%, P=0.187), while it was higher than that of HR-/HER2+ (92.26%, P<0.001) and HR-/HER2- (91.69%, P<0.001). Subtype was still a significant factor regarding DFS and OS in multivariable analyses adjusting for age, sex, stage, Ki67, types and time of surgery. The DFS ( P=0.257) and OS ( P=0.511) was not different between HR-/HER2+与HR+/HER2- subtypes, while HR-/HER2+ and HR-/HER2- patients had worse DFS ( P<0.05) and OS ( P<0.05) than that with HR+/HER2-. Conclusions:Molecular subtype is a significant independent prognostic factor for DFS and OS in operable invasive breast cancer. HR+ subtypes have better prognosis compared with HR- subtypes. The DFS and OS were not different between HR+/HER2- and HR+/HER2+, or between HR-/HER2+ and HR-/HER2-.
8.The clinical value of the New England spinal metastases score system in predicting the survival of patients with spinal metastases
Bingshan YAN ; Jingyu ZHANG ; Yancheng LIU ; Hong ZHANG ; Li YANG ; Jikai LI ; Xiuchun YU ; Guochuan ZHANG ; Guowen WANG ; Yu ZHANG ; Yongcheng HU
Chinese Journal of Orthopaedics 2022;42(20):1329-1339
Objective:To evaluate the clinical value of the New England spinal metastasis score (NESMS) in predicting the prognosis of patients with spinal metastases by retrospectively analyzing the medical records of multicenter spinal metastases in China.Methods:The data of 179 patients with spinal metastases from January 2008 to December 2018 were retrospectively collected. There were 108 males (60.3%) and 71 females (39.7%) with an average age of 59.79±10.88 years old (range 27-84 years). The patient demographic characteristics, primary tumor type, spinal metastases and segments, vertebral pathological fractures, neurological Frankel classification, physical function status, Karnofsky performance scale (KPS), visual analogue score (VAS), the spinal instability neoplastic score (SINS), modified Bauer score, NESMS score, Tomita score and modified Tokuhashi score were collected. The clinical value of NESMS score, Tomita score and modified Tokuhashi score in predicting the survival of patients with spinal metastases were compared. The independent factors affecting survival in these patients were analyzed by Cox proportional hazards regression model.Results:Among the 179 patients, the peak incidence of spinal metastases was in the age group of 61-75 years (45.3%, 81/179) of all patients. Lung cancer was the most common primary tumor (46.9%, 84/179). 40.8% (73/179) of patients had multi-segment metastasisand thoracic spine was the most common site with single-site metastasis (26.3%, 47/179). 28.5% (51/179) of the patients had visceral metastases and 52.0% (93/179) of the patients had extraspinal bone metastases. 31.3% (56/179) of the patients had pathological fractures of the involved vertebral bodies.114 patients received surgical treatment (63.4%). The mortality rates in 3-months, 6-months and 1-year were 22.4% (40/179), 51.4% (92/179) and 77.1% (138/179), respectively. The median survival time of patients with NESMS score of 0-3 was 3, 4, 8, and 10 months respectively with the mean survival time was 3.60±2.10, 6.77±3.39, 9.69±5.71 and 10.53±6.25 months. The 1-year mortality rates were 100% (13/13), 87.5% (42/48), 71.6% (63/88) and 66.7% (20/30) respectively. The consistency of NESMS score, Tomita score and modified Tokuhashi score in predicting survival of all patients was 0.63, 0.58 and 0.55, respectively. For patients with spinal metastases, the NESMS score was better than the Tomita score and modified Tokuhashi score in predicting survival at 3-months (AUC=1.00, 0.63, 0.42) and 6-months (AUC=0.71, 0.63, 0.45). But the accuracy of Tomita score was best in predicting survival at 1-year (AUC=0.66, 0.61, 0.38). Multivariate Cox proportional hazards regression model analysis showed that growth rate of primary tumor, neurological function Frankel score, albumin level and surgical treatment were independent factors affecting the survival time of patients with spinal metastases ( P<0.05). Conclusion:The consistency and accuracy of NESMS score in predicting survival of patients with spinal metastases are better than Tomita score and modified Tokuhashi score, especially in predicting 3- and 6-month survival. The growth rate of primary tumor, Frankel classification, albumin level and surgical treatment were independent factors affecting the survival time of patients with spinal metastases.
9.The trend of clinical and pathological characteristics and surgical treatment in patients with spinal metastases: A multicenter retrospective study
Bingshan YAN ; Yancheng LIU ; Hong ZHANG ; Li YANG ; Jikai LI ; Xiuchun YU ; Guochuan ZHANG ; Zhaoming YE ; Guowen WANG ; Yu ZHANG ; Yongcheng HU
Chinese Journal of Orthopaedics 2022;42(8):471-481
Objective:To retrospectively analyze the patients with spinal metastases who received surgical intervention and summarize the evolution of their clinical and pathological characteristics and surgical methods.Methods:The data of 703 patients with spinal metastases from January 2007 to December 2018 were collected retrospectively. There were 395 males (56.19%, 395/703) and 308 females (43.81%, 308/703) with an average age of 58.14±11.46 years (range 13-84 years). According to the degree of invasion and thoroughness of tumor resection, the surgical methods could be divided into minimally invasive surgery, decompression surgery, separation surgery, piecemeal resection and total en-bloc spondylectomy surgery. The operative methods were minimally invasive surgery in 89 cases (12.66%), decompression surgery in 96 cases (13.66%), separation surgery in 303 cases (43.10%), piecemeal resection in 182 cases (25.89%) and total en-bloc spondylectomy in 33 cases (4.69%). To analyze the trend of the clinical, pathological types and surgical treatment of patients with spinal metastases over the years, and determine the relevant factors affecting the decision-making of surgical methods by multivariate logistic regression.Results:The ratio of male to female was 1.28:1. 39.54% (278/703) of patients with single-segment involvement in 703 patients, 24.04% (169/703) of patients with double-segment metastasis and 36.42% (256/703) of patients with multi-segment metastasis. The most common type of primary tumor was lung cancer (34.57%, 243/703), followed by breast cancer (8.25%, 58/703), myeloma (8.11%, 57/703), gastrointestinal tumor (6.82%, 48/703) and renal malignant tumor (6.40%, 45/703). From 2007 to 2018, there was no significant difference in the percentage change of different age, gender and primary tumor source composition (age: χ 2=14.01, P=0.233; gender: χ 2=35.73, P=0.341; primary tumor: χ 2=120.09, P=0.074). The percentage of patients with sacrococcygeal metastasis decreased from 20.00% in 2008 to 1.89% in 2017 and the difference was statistically significant (χ 2=8.09, P=0.005). The percentage of patients with multi-level metastasis increased from 26.67% in 2008 to 52.83% in 2017, and the difference was statistically significant (χ 2=7.23, P=0.007). The percentage of patients with minimally invasive surgery decreased from 25.00% in 2007 to 5.88% in 2018, and the percentage of patients with segmented resection decreased from 53.33% in 2008 to 10.29% in 2018. The proportion of the two surgical methods showed a significant downward trend, and the differences were statistically significant (minimally invasive surgery: χ 2=1.46, P=0.026; segmented resection surgery: χ 2=19.56, P<0.001). The percentage of patients undergoing separation surgery increased from 13.33% in 2008 to 64.71% in 2018, and the proportion of patients undergoing total en-bloc spondylectomy increased from 0 in 2007 to 10.29% in 2018. Both surgical methods showed a significant growth trend and the differences were statistically significant (separation surgery: χ 2=27.09, P<0.001; χ 2=4.16, P=0.042). Multivariate Logistic regression analysis showed that age, metastatic site, number of metastatic segments, pathological vertebral fractures, Frankel grade, SINS score and VAS score were independent factors influencing surgical decision-making ( P<0.05). Conclusion:With different time and age, the invasiveness and thoroughness of surgery are increasing, which shows that the percentage of patients who underwent separation surgery and to-tal en-bloc spondylectomy is significantly increasing. Age, metastatic site, number of metastatic segments, pathological vertebral fractures, Frankel grade, SINS score and VAS score are independent factors affecting surgical decision-making.
